Don't risk your computer with pirated software A lot of small and medium-sized businesses are willing to break the law in order to save money. Our advice? Think twice before doing so!
Right now, the most popular types of pirated software are project management tools, and marketing and sales software. But over half of business owners say they’d even consider using illegal cyber security software in an effort to save money.
But, we’re here to tell you NOT to do it.
Pirated software is unsupported. That means if you have a problem with it, there's no one available to rectify the issue. This can lead to bigger problems for your business.
When cybercriminals use pirated software to distribute malware, they can evade firewalls, which means they can spread malicious files beyond your device to your entire network. This can lead to your sensitive data being compromised or stolen.
If you fall victim to a cyber attack, it can cost a lot of money to fix the problem. This can also damage your devices, causing them to slow down and overheat.
That is why we advise clients to be careful when purchasing software at a bargain price. The old adage "if it seems too good to be true, it probably is" definitely applies here.
Remember: you can do more. You could prevent unauthorized employees from downloading applications that could be harmful by managing admin rights properly, and ensuring the whole team has regular cyber security awareness training.
